To curb the misuse of mobile resources in cybercrimes and financial frauds, the Department of Telecommunications (DoT), the Ministry of Home Affairs (MHA), and State Police have blocked 28,200 mobile handsets, a PIB press release stated.
This action was taken after DoT analyzed mobile handsets that were misused in cybercrimes and found that 20 lakh numbers were used with these mobile handsets. As a result, DoT issued directions to telecom service providers to block these 28,200 mobile handsets and to immediately verify 20 lakh mobile connections linked to these mobile handsets, and disconnect failing re-verification.
The DoT, MHA, and State Police have taken this step to safeguard the integrity of telecommunications infrastructure and ensure a secure digital environment. The move is in line with the government’s efforts to address the growing threat of cybercrime and financial fraud.
